Abstract

Fire is an event where small fires or large fires start that we don't plan and cause a lot of losses around it. Fire is a tragedy that often occurs in Indonesia. There are various factors that can trigger a fire including human negligence, natural factors and intentional factors. One type of fire that often occurs in Indonesia is a type of fire caused by human negligence, namely house fires where house fires can cause large losses, both material losses and fatalities. In 2020-2022 there will be lots of house fires caused by explosions of LPG gas where the initial cause of these explosions was not caused by gas cylinders but caused by devices from these gas cylinders such as hoses and regulators. Through this incident, we need a fire detection system that can detect the presence of leaking gas smoke or fire in the house. In this study the authors will create a fire detection system using Arduino Uno R3 as a microcontroller connected by an MQ5 gas sensor as an input that can detect the presence of methane and butane which will then issue an output in the form of a red LED, a green LED and a 5v buzzer as a reminder alarm.
